egl/x11: Re-allocate buffers if format is suboptimal
[mesa.git] / src / egl / drivers / dri2 / platform_x11_dri3.c
index c1efa93015921e673dd7c7a49f418b991be022ad..dce33561a6f7f608498b9f1bf8b11dc8d81f9420 100644 (file)
@@ -565,6 +565,9 @@ dri3_x11_connect(struct dri2_egl_display *dri2_dpy)
       free(error);
       return EGL_FALSE;
    }
+
+   dri2_dpy->present_major_version = present_query->major_version;
+   dri2_dpy->present_minor_version = present_query->minor_version;
    free(present_query);
 
    dri2_dpy->fd = loader_dri3_open(dri2_dpy->conn, dri2_dpy->screen->root, 0);